Kelly never went off he finished the game. :lol: Kelly gave the French ref a mouthful, so the ref sent him off. But Kelly just sat down, and then moved back to the second row. The ref tried to send him off again for something else but he just sat down again. Eventually he gave up and Kelly finished the game.
